What are maintenance workers?

Maintenance workers are skilled professionals responsible for the upkeep, repair, and general maintenance of buildings, equipment, and mechanical systems. Their duties often include fixing plumbing issues, repairing electrical systems, performing routine inspections, and ensuring facilities operate efficiently and safely. Maintenance workers may work in residential, commercial, or industrial settings and are essential for preventing breakdowns and ensuring the longevity of property and equipment.

What is the difference between Maintenance Worker vs Custodian?

AspectMaintenance WorkerCustodian
CredentialsHigh school diploma; certifications in HVAC, plumbing, or electrical work often preferredHigh school diploma; basic custodial or cleaning certifications optional
Work EnvironmentFacilities, mechanical rooms, equipment areas, often involving repairs and preventive maintenanceCleaning areas such as hallways, restrooms, offices, focusing on sanitation and upkeep
Employer & IndustryCommercial, industrial, residential buildings, schools, hospitalsSchools, office buildings, public facilities, commercial properties
Common TasksRepairing equipment, maintaining HVAC systems, plumbing, electrical workCleaning, trash removal, sanitation, minor repairs

Maintenance Workers and Custodians both support facility operations but differ mainly in their scope of work. Maintenance Workers handle repairs and technical tasks, while Custodians focus on cleaning and sanitation. Both roles are essential for maintaining safe and functional environments.

Summary:
To perform all routine technical procedures. To rotate laboratory weekends with section supervisors. To coordinate and facilitate technical activities in the lab. Assist in the daily planning and organization of work activities to achieve maximum efficiency. To organize work priorities during working hours. To judge the adequacy of a submitted specimen and to request another specimen if the original is unsatisfactory. To interrupt testing sequence to perform STAT procedures. To recheck questionable results. To notify the supervisor when the workload demand requires additional personnel. To supervisor work performed in the section when acting as the technologist in charge especially on weekends and holidays. To supervise trainees in bench work activities in the section. To assist in meeting requirements set forth by inspection agencies. Is trained and able to treat patients of all age groups.
